Banana Split Honeycrisp Apple Nachos

Prep Time: 15 minutes
Total Time: 15 minutes
Yield: 8
Print Recipe Pin Recipe Save Recipe

Ingredients
 

  • 2-3 Honeycrisp apples, sliced thinly
  • 2 bananas
  • Chocolate Fudge sauce
  • Marshmallow sauce
  • Chopped Peanutes
  • Maraschino cherries

Instructions
 

  • Thinly slice the apples arrange on a platter.
  • Place bananas slices in the center. Drizzle with the sauces.
  • Sprinkle with chopped peanuts; serve!
